Transaction 8deb6b88d9e87d7d81a7c1f07ed758388232819c5604aa36114ef8b62dbe8470
1 Input
1 Output
-
8deb6b88d9e87d7d81a7c1f07ed758388232819c5604aa36114ef8b62dbe8470:0
- value
- 161664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 afc324779ec976493b7993098a91534227414c0e OP_EQUAL
- address
- 3HiMwrD33ebSsUzJFnkb27hDfrpF7wFWhB